The Victorian Bushrangers have sent out an injury update on young wicketkeeper Sam Harper who copped a bat to the head whilst playing against South Australia today.

Play at Adelaide Oval stopped for over 90 minutes after Harper got hit when Jake Lehmann followed through on a pull shot and accidentally hit him.

At one stage it looked like the match would be called off, but Harper’s injuries turned out to be not as severe as feared.

“He (Harper) was examined at Adelaide Oval by medical staff before being transferred to hospital for further assessment and treatment,” the Bushrangers said in a statement.

“Harper underwent scans this afternoon which have not identified any bleeding or bone damage, but he will remain in hospital overnight for observation.”

Harper has been ruled out of the rest of the match and will be replaced by Seb Gotch who will act as a substitute fielder.
